Output 1073604c9c8860a26e52aa89d7810e1dc15b7bc7ee9a42a54f3696abdfb2c0af:22

value
207084063
script pubkey
OP_HASH160 OP_PUSHBYTES_20 acfe9df2b0e4511f47242bb4ab397cb1ba37bbd5 OP_EQUAL
address
3HTjAdtUo7PcSfmnxUiNLXHeDKco4WNBpf
transaction
1073604c9c8860a26e52aa89d7810e1dc15b7bc7ee9a42a54f3696abdfb2c0af
spent
true